How do you approach revisions and incorporate feedback while maintaining the overall quality of the proposal?

Sample answer to the question

When it comes to revisions and feedback, I approach them with an open mind and a commitment to maintaining the overall quality of the proposal. I understand that constructive feedback is crucial to improving the final product, so I always take the time to carefully review the feedback and understand the specific areas that need revision. I then prioritize the feedback based on its significance and make the necessary changes to address the concerns. Throughout the revision process, I make sure to maintain the clarity, persuasiveness, and structure of the proposal. I also collaborate with subject matter experts and senior proposal writing staff to ensure that the revisions are aligned with the client's requirements and guidelines. By keeping an open line of communication and actively incorporating feedback, I am confident in my ability to deliver high-quality proposals.

An exceptional answer

When it comes to revisions and feedback, I have developed a comprehensive approach that ensures the highest quality of the proposal while addressing all feedback received. Firstly, I meticulously review the feedback, categorizing it based on its significance and relevance to the client's requirements. This allows me to prioritize the revisions effectively. I then analyze each feedback point in depth, seeking to understand the underlying concerns and aligning them with the proposal's overall objective. By incorporating feedback from subject matter experts, I gather diverse perspectives and ensure the revised proposal is well-rounded and comprehensive. To maintain attention to detail, I employ tools like grammar and spell-check software, as well as thorough proofreading. One of my strategies is performing multiple iterative reviews, focusing on different aspects of the proposal in each pass. This way, I can ensure that the final document is flawless in terms of grammar, formatting, and factual accuracy. To quantify the success of my approach, I consistently meet submission deadlines and have received positive feedback on my revised proposals, leading to an increase in project acquisitions. By continuously refining my approach based on feedback and leveraging collaborative efforts, I am confident in maintaining the overall quality of proposals.

Why this is an exceptional answer:

The exceptional answer provides a comprehensive approach to revisions and feedback. It showcases the candidate's ability to categorize and prioritize feedback, analyze it in-depth, align it with the proposal's objective, incorporate diverse perspectives, and ensure attention to detail through iterative reviews and proofreading. Additionally, it mentions meeting submission deadlines and receiving positive feedback as quantifiable achievements. The answer demonstrates a strong understanding of the job responsibilities and the importance of maintaining quality in proposals.

How to prepare for this question

  • 1. Familiarize yourself with the proposal submission process and guidelines to better understand how revisions and feedback can impact the final product.
  • 2. Practice analyzing and prioritizing feedback by reviewing sample proposals and identifying areas that could be improved.
  • 3. Develop your writing and editing skills by consistently practicing and seeking feedback on your written work.
  • 4. Cultivate a collaborative mindset by actively seeking input and feedback from others during your academic or professional projects.
  • 5. Pay attention to detail in your everyday tasks and develop strategies to improve your accuracy and thoroughness.
  • 6. Prepare examples of times when you successfully incorporated feedback into your work, highlighting the positive impact it had on the final outcome.
